Position Summary

Reporting to the Associate Director Automation and Control Systems Hardware the Instrumentation and Control (I&C) Lead Engineer ensures the technical design of instrumentation and control system hardware for the Process Automation System, Building Automation System and Vendor Packaged PLC/SCADA/HMI systems for the Sterile Drug Product (SDP) facility are reliable and robust. The I&C Engineer works closely with other resources such as automation engineers, electrical team, projects team as well as other internal resources & external engineers.

Key Responsibilities

 Lead design engineer for Instrumentation and Control Systems hardware which includes field devices and instrumentation up to and including control panels and industrial Human Machine Interfaces (HMIs).

 System responsibility includes the DeltaV Process Automation System, Building Automation System, Vendor Package and Stick Built PLC/SCADA/HMI equipment in both process and utility areas.

 Contributes to the design of network architecture drawings for site automation systems.

 Actively participates in the creation, review and approval of I&C project deliverables such as specifications, design documents, drawings and calculations, Factory Acceptance Test documents and Standard Operating Procedures (SOPs) as required.

 Supports the technical delivery of I&C and Automation Hardware systems as endorsed by leadership team to meet business and process objectives.

 Responsible for ensuring communication of field devices and instrumentation to the relevant automation system controllers.

 Assures all design & project work is completed in compliance with all regulatory requirements including, Quality (GMP), EHS, Global Engineering, design & construction directives, requirements & procedures, as well as all Local regulatory requirements.

 Supports the project manager on schedule and budget development and control.

 Gathers input and coordinates with project team, site or Global Engineering representatives to develop requirements.

 Participate in the turnover process to ensure compliance with standards.

 Contributes to a high performance culture by recognising and resolving issues as they arise.

 Responsible for regular communication to project leadership & multi-functional team stakeholders. 

Qualifications & Experience

 Bachelor’s Degree in Engineering, or a related engineering field or its equivalent.

 At least 7 years experience providing Instrumentation and control systems hardware solutions to manufacturing organisations in the biotechnology or pharmaceutical industries.

 Strong experience in the design of control system network architectures for systems such as process automation systems or building automation systems for a biotechnology facility.

 Experience of control panel design for DetlaV, Siemens DesigoCC and PLC systems.

 Knowledge of safety requirements for control panel design e.g. Arc Flash.

 Experience of the design and installation of industrial networks such as Ethernet IP, ProfiNet, Profibus as well as classic I/O (4-20mA & 24VDC).

 Demonstrated understanding of engineering documentation such as P&IDs, Process Flow Diagrams and Standard Operating Procedures.

 Thorough knowledge of cGMP requirements particularly as it applies to Sterile Drug Product manufacturing.

 Strong experience with vendor packaged automation equipment including Rockwell and Siemens PLC platforms.

 Ability to keep work pace and meet deadlines. Good organising and planning skills.

 Strong communication skills. Problem solver with a focus on achievement of overall project goals.

 Proven success working well in a team environment.

 Ability to work independently and remotely with minimum direct supervision

 Ability to anticipate, evaluate and resolve multiple, simultaneous project issues, delays and problems by utilising technical and project management expertise.
